KEV entry: Apple OS X Heap-Based Buffer Overflow Vulnerability | Affected: Apple / OS X | Description: Heap-based buffer overflow in IOHIDFamily in Apple OS X, which affects, iOS before 8 and Apple TV before 7, allows attackers to execute arbitrary code in a privileged context. | Required action: Apply updates per vendor instructions. | Due date: 2022-08-10 | Known ransomware campaign use (KEV): Unknown | Notes (KEV): https://nvd.nist.gov/vuln/detail/CVE-2014-4404
